  • What age can my child start martial arts classes?

    Our PreK Martial Arts program starts as early as age 4. These classes are designed to be fun, structured, and developmentally appropriate for young children.

  • Do you offer trial classes?

    Yes, we offer trial classes so you and your child can experience our program before committing. It’s a great way to meet our instructors and see if our environment is the right fit.

  • What should my child wear to their first class?

    Comfortable athletic clothing is perfect for a trial class. If they continue, we’ll guide you through ordering a uniform.
